>> At Twitter we're using customized IndexingChains and also extend a lot of
>> abstract classes like e.g. TermsHashConsumer.
>> Most of these classes are currently package-private, because they were
>> always considered "expert APIs".
>>
>> I was wondering if we could switch from package-private to protected in
>> combination with @lucene.internal? That way extensions and callers of these
>> APIs would not have to be placed in the o.a.l.index package anymore.
>>
>> I'd be happy to work on a patch unless there are concerns about this change.
